Recycled Content Technologies



Over the last few years, innovative products with high recycled material have changed building techniques, providing architects interesting brand-new alternatives - Architect. You can now include materials like recycled steel, which not just decreases waste yet also boasts remarkable strength. Recycled glass is an additional fantastic choice, supplying visual allure while minimizing environmental influence




ArchitectArchitect
Additionally, redeemed wood brings personality to your designs and minimizes the need for brand-new hardwood. With developments in manufacturing procedures, these products are coming to be much more cost effective and accessible, enabling you to press the limits of imagination. By welcoming recycled web content technologies, you not just add to sustainability however also set a criterion for future tasks. Smart Material Technologies



Smart material innovations are improving the method you think of building techniques, supplying vibrant services that adapt to altering problems. These cutting-edge materials, such as self-healing concrete and thermochromic glass, enhance structure efficiency and sustainability. When damaged-- these developments are no longer simply principles, envision structures that can change to temperature adjustments or repair themselves. By integrating clever materials, you can create energy-efficient styles that reply to their environment, minimizing overall power intake. The capability to keep an eye on and adapt in real-time streamlines upkeep and prolongs the life-span of buildings. Power Effectiveness and Renewable Energy Solutions



While several designers concentrate on appearances, prioritizing energy performance and renewable energy services is vital for sustainable style. You can start by integrating passive solar style, which enhances natural light and heat, reducing dependence on fabricated illumination and heating unit. Use high-performance insulation and energy-efficient windows to minimize power loss.


Do not neglect concerning renewable resource systems-- mount photovoltaic panels or wind turbines to generate tidy energy on-site. You can additionally consider including geothermal heating and cooling down systems for an extra sustainable temperature law.


By picking energy-efficient devices and illumination, you'll not only lower power usage but likewise lower operational costs for constructing passengers.

Water Conservation Techniques in Modern Style



Including water conservation techniques right into modern-day style is important for developing sustainable buildings that reduce ecological impact. You can accomplish this by integrating rainwater harvesting systems, which gather and store rainfall for watering and non-potable usages. Carrying out low-flow fixtures and wise irrigation systems likewise lowers water usage, making certain effective usage throughout the structure.


Consider utilizing drought-resistant landscape design, which needs less water and advertises biodiversity. Including absorptive paving materials permits rain to penetrate the ground, lowering runoff and charging groundwater products.




In addition, installing greywater recycling systems can repurpose water from sinks and showers for commode flushing or irrigation, more conserving sources.

Enhancing Indoor Air Top Quality



While many individuals concentrate on aesthetic appeals and capability in style, enhancing interior air quality plays a necessary role in your general health. Poor air high quality can cause health issues like headaches, exhaustion, and respiratory issues. By incorporating biophilic design components, you can boost air top quality naturally. Plants, for example, not just improve your room yet additionally filter toxic substances and boost oxygen degrees. Utilizing materials with low unstable natural substances (VOCs) additionally contributes to a healthier indoor environment. Furthermore, making best use of all-natural ventilation helps in reducing indoor contaminants. What Accreditations Exist for Lasting Architecture?



 


You'll find numerous certifications for sustainable style, including LEED, BREEAM, and the Living Structure Challenge. These certifications assist you show your dedication to sustainability and can enhance your task's integrity and attract clients.
